A View From My Boat on the Chao Phraya River

View from Chao Phraya River Boat View of Chao Phraya River

Here are two more pictures showing my perspective from inside the riverboat while cruising along the Chao Phraya River in Bangkok, Thailand. In the right picture you can see the Phra Pok Klao Bridge, one of the many bridges which crosses over the Chao Phraya River.
